Brett Kirk - certainly not quick and reasonably wiry compared to the average (mature) AFL player - currently leads the tackle count by a whopping 14 tackles. And second on the ladder, 6 ahead of the next best tackler, is Jude Bolton, again not quick.
I acknowledge that these two spend much of their time in the thick of things and don't have to move too far to get from one tackle to the next. However, I reckon tackling intent has far more to do with mental approach (and role) than with speed or physical strength.Comment

We're last in hard ball gets. Last.
Hard stats show Swans are soft - AFL Premiership - Fox SportsThis season, after 10 games, Sydney have lost that area in every match bar one, when they were equal with Port Adelaide at the SCG 10 days ago. The Swans are ranked 16th for hard-ball gets compared to their opponents, with a differential of minus 98 against the 10 teams they have played.
